House raising services involve lifting a home to a higher elevation, typically to prevent flood damage, improve foundation stability, or accommodate renovations.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to carefully elevate the entire structure, ensuring it remains level and secure throughout the process. This service is often chosen for properties that are vulnerable to flooding or have outdated foundations that need reinforcement before further modifications.
Many property owners turn to house raising to resolve issues related to flood zones, rising water levels, or deteriorating foundations. By elevating a home, it becomes more resilient against floodwaters, reducing potential damage and insurance costs. Additionally, raising a house can create additional usable space underneath, such as parking or storage, which can be especially valuable in areas with limited land. This approach offers a practical solution to protect investments and enhance property value.
The service is commonly used on a variety of properties, including single-family homes, historic houses, and small commercial buildings. Older homes that were built before modern floodplain regulations often require elevation to meet current standards. Rural properties and those located near bodies of water are also frequent candidates for house raising, as they benefit from increased protection against water-related issues. Typical Costs - House raising services generally range from $10,000 to $50,000 depending on the home's size and foundation type. For example, a small one-story house might cost around $12,000, while larger or more complex structures could reach $45,000 or more.
Factors Affecting Price - Costs can vary based on the home's height, the amount of foundation work needed, and local labor rates. In Stillwater, MN, prices are often influenced by the local market and specific project requirements.
Additional Expenses - Some projects may include costs for permits, inspections, or foundation repairs, which can add several thousand dollars to the overall price. These additional expenses depend on local regulations and the home's condition.

What is house raising? House raising involves lifting a home to a higher elevation, often to prevent flood damage or to add foundation space, with assistance from local service providers.
Why might someone need house raising services? Homeowners may seek house raising to protect their property from flooding, comply with local regulations, or create additional usable space beneath the house.
How do local pros perform house raising? Professionals typically lift the structure using specialized equipment, then reinforce or replace the foundation before lowering the house back into place.
Is house raising suitable for all types of homes? House raising is most common for single-family homes, but the suitability depends on the home's construction and condition, which can be assessed by local specialists.
